Abstract: A door structure for an air conditioner of a vehicle includes an indoor/outdoor air door having a dome shape. An outdoor air door has a plate shape and adjusts the amount of outdoor air introduced into the vehicle. First and second counter-flow preventing ribs are disposed vertically between the dome shaped indoor/outdoor air door and the plate shaped outdoor air door. The first counter-flow preventing rib is mounted to a first hinge which is connected to one end of the plate shaped outdoor air door. The second counter-flow preventing rib is mounted to be close to another end of the plate shaped outdoor air door. An air conditioning filter is disposed below the dome shaped indoor/outdoor air door, the plate shaped outdoor air door, and the first and second counter-flow preventing ribs and filters the introduced indoor air or outdoor air.

Abstract: A heat pump system for a vehicle which uses an evaporator of an air-conditioning case for common use in an air-conditioning mode and in a heat pump mode for cooling and heating so as to reduce weight and manufacturing costs. The heat pump system can be applied without any change in structure of the air-conditioning case, and can be operated even at low temperature without any influence of outdoor temperature because the heat pump system uses waste heat of an engine so as to enhance fuel efficiency and increase heating performance and efficiency.

Abstract: A heat pump system for a vehicle delays the change of the direction of a directional valve for a given period of time and then conducts the change of the direction of the directional valve, upon receiving the mode change signal between an air conditioner mode and a heat pump mode, thus preventing the generation of the noise and vibration caused by the differential pressure of a refrigerant.

Abstract: An air conditioner for a vehicle capable of preventing a situation in which an occupant's head gets hot by improving a vertical temperature difference between a defrost vent and a floor vent, includes an air conditioning case in which an air flow path is formed, and a cooling heat exchanger and a heating heat exchanger provided sequentially on the air flow path of the air conditioning case in an airflow direction, wherein a defrost vent, a face vent, and a floor vent are formed on the air conditioning case, wherein a hot air duct configured to allow hot air at a downstream side of the heating heat exchanger to flow to an outlet of the floor vent is provided on the air conditioning case.

Abstract: A sterilization system that sterilizes an interior of a storage compartment of a vehicle, including: at least one lamp configured to irradiate ultraviolet light to the interior of the storage compartment, a sensor configured to detect an open or closed state of the storage compartment, and a controller configured to based on the storage compartment being switched from an open state to a closed state in a state where the sterilization system is turned on, turn on the at least one lamp, count a duration for which the at least one lamp is in an ON state, based on the counted duration reaching a preset duration, turn off the at least one lamp, and based on the storage compartment being switched to the open state in a state where the at least one lamp is turned on, turn off the at least one lamp.
